the commission of a dreadful crime

As with the language with which he earlier speaks of these "remains," Victor's skulking hesitation suggests that, however morally blameless he represents himself as being, in his deep consciousness he recognizes the similarity between his un-creative act and murder. (See III:3:4 and note; III:3:22 and note).
